I'm relatively new to Apache2 and even newer to Mailman.

On FreeBSD 6.1, I installed Apache 2.2 and Mailman from ports. By
default, Apache's DocumentRoot is:

/usr/local/www/apache22/data

Mailman installs into:

/usr/local/mailman

My question: In the Apache httpd.conf file, what's the appropriate
<Directory> path so users see Mailman?

I thought of symlinking /usr/local/mailman under the DocumentRoot, but
I'm concerned about security implications of that.

What's the best way to set this up?
